Neighborhood Overview
Springville High School is situated in the community of Springville, Alabama, part of St. Clair County. The school lies directly off U.S. Highway 11, a major artery that runs through the town, offering straightforward access for travelers. Interstate 59 is approximately a 10-15 minute drive north, providing connections to Birmingham and Gadsden. Parking is primarily available on campus in designated lots, which can become congested during major sporting events, especially for popular games or tournaments. The closest major airport is Birmingham-Shuttlesworth International Airport (BHM), located about 35-45 minutes southwest of Springville, depending on traffic. Public transportation options are limited in Springville; relying on personal vehicles or rideshare services for arrival and departure is most common. Smart arrival tactics involve heading to campus at least 45-60 minutes before game time to secure parking and avoid delays at entry points, particularly for football or basketball events.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ter temperatures in Springville typically range from cool to cold, with average highs in the 50s and lows dipping into the 30s. Visitors should pack layered clothing, including sweaters, jackets, and perhaps a warmer coat for evening events. Rain is common, and occasional frost or freezing temperatures may occur, necessitating waterproof footwear and careful planning for outdoor travel.
Spring & early summer
This period offers mild and pleasant weather, with temperatures gradually warming into the 70s and 80s. Light jackets may be useful for cooler mornings or evenings, but daytime attire can often be short sleeves and comfortable pants or shorts. It's an ideal time for outdoor sporting events, though occasional spring showers can occur, so checking forecasts is always wise.
Mid-summer
Summers in Springville are hot and humid, with daytime temperatures frequently reaching into the 90s and occasionally the 100s. Light, breathable clothing is essential, and staying hydrated is paramount for both athletes and spectators. Outdoor events may be scheduled earlier in the day or later in the evening to mitigate the heat, and portable fans or cooling towels can be very helpful.
Fall season
Fall provides a welcome respite from the summer heat, with comfortable temperatures often in the 60s and 70s. This season is perfect for outdoor sports like football, and visitors can enjoy crisp air. Layering is still recommended, as mornings can be cool, warming up significantly by midday. It’s generally a dry period, though rain is always a possibility.
Rain & snow
Rain is a frequent occurrence throughout the year in Springville, especially in winter and spring, often accompanied by cooler temperatures. Snow is infrequent and usually light, melting quickly, but can cause minor travel disruptions. Visitors should pack rain gear, including umbrellas and waterproof jackets, and be prepared for potentially slick conditions on roads and walkways following precipitation.
